Output ddc4a9b089017a101ca01e06b778ae3cdcd71eb31a779973011f6cadae739cc4:56

value
87530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c59370689c99d2e8ff725738df6399201e8e4e OP_EQUAL
address
3HtzDKBYQExC7P2XjANUaZBfeErES7vZGW
transaction
ddc4a9b089017a101ca01e06b778ae3cdcd71eb31a779973011f6cadae739cc4